Roofing tar is a thick, asphalt-based compound used to patch holes, cracks, and gaps in flat or low-slope roofs. It acts as an emergency or temporary fix for active leaks where other materials might not adhere. While it is useful for quick repairs, it is not a permanent solution for large-scale damage. If you have been using tar repeatedly to stop a leak, it is typically a sign that the roof system has reached the end of its functional life.

Roofing nails are specifically designed for attaching roofing materials. Anaheim pros typically use galvanized steel nails to prevent rust. The length and gauge of the nail depend on the roofing material, such as shingles or metal panels. For asphalt shingles, nails are driven through the shingle tabs into the roof deck. Proper nailing is crucial for wind resistance and longevity.

EPDM roofing, also known as rubber roofing, is a single-ply membrane used for flat or low-slope applications. Anaheim pros install EPDM for its longevity and weather resistance. It's highly effective at preventing water leaks and can withstand significant temperature fluctuations. It's a common choice for commercial buildings and some residential structures. Proper installation ensures a watertight seal.
Waterproof sealant is a material used to fill gaps and cracks on a roof, preventing leaks. Anaheim pros use sealants around flashing, vents, and seams. They come in various types, including silicone, asphalt-based, and acrylic. The right sealant depends on the roofing material and the area being sealed. Proper application is crucial for creating a watertight barrier.
